编程是一门极具创造性和实用性的技能,它可以帮助我们解决各种问题,实现各种想法。对于新手来说,入门编程可能会感到有些困难,但不用担心,本文将为你揭秘一些精选的编程语言学习框架,帮助你快速入门编程世界。
一、选择合适的编程语言
首先,我们需要选择一门适合新手的编程语言。以下是一些适合新手学习的编程语言:
- Python:Python 是一门简单易学的编程语言,语法清晰,功能强大,广泛应用于数据分析、人工智能、Web开发等领域。
- JavaScript:JavaScript 是网页开发的基础语言,几乎所有的现代网页都使用了 JavaScript,因此学习 JavaScript 对于网页开发非常重要。
- Java:Java 是一门面向对象的编程语言,广泛应用于企业级应用、安卓应用开发等领域。
- C#:C# 是一门现代编程语言,广泛应用于 Windows 应用、游戏开发等领域。
二、学习框架推荐
Python:
- PyCharm:PyCharm 是一款功能强大的 Python 集成开发环境(IDE),提供了代码补全、调试、版本控制等功能。
- Jupyter Notebook:Jupyter Notebook 是一款交互式计算环境,可以方便地编写和运行 Python 代码,非常适合数据分析和机器学习。
JavaScript:
- Visual Studio Code:Visual Studio Code 是一款免费的、跨平台的代码编辑器,支持多种编程语言,包括 JavaScript。
- Node.js: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境,可以让你使用 JavaScript 来编写服务器端代码。
Java:
- IntelliJ IDEA:IntelliJ IDEA 是一款功能强大的 Java 集成开发环境(IDE),提供了代码补全、调试、版本控制等功能。
- Eclipse:Eclipse 是一款开源的 Java 集成开发环境(IDE),拥有庞大的插件生态系统。
C#:
- Visual Studio:Visual Studio 是一款功能强大的集成开发环境(IDE),支持多种编程语言,包括 C#。
- VS Code:VS Code 同样是一款跨平台的代码编辑器,支持 C#,并提供了一些扩展来增强 C# 开发体验。
三、学习资源推荐
在线教程:以下是一些优秀的在线编程教程网站:
- 菜鸟教程:菜鸟教程提供了丰富的编程语言教程,适合初学者。
- 慕课网:慕课网提供了大量的编程课程,涵盖多种编程语言和框架。
- 极客学院:极客学院提供了丰富的编程课程,包括 Python、Java、JavaScript 等多种编程语言。
书籍推荐:
- 《Python编程:从入门到实践》
- 《JavaScript高级程序设计》
- 《Java核心技术》
- 《C#从入门到精通》
四、总结
学习编程需要耐心和毅力,希望本文推荐的编程语言和学习框架能够帮助你快速入门编程世界。记住,多动手实践,不断积累经验,你一定会成为一名优秀的程序员!
